NEW YORK (1010 WINS) — A teenage girl was stabbed in the back during an early morning dispute in a Manhattan subway station, the New York Post reported.

The fight happened around 5 a.m. on an L train approaching West 14th Street in Chelsea. The 18-year-old was with a group of friends who were fighting with another group, police said.

The teen attempted to get away once the train pulled into the station and the fight spilled onto the platform.

“She was running away from the altercation and was stabbed in the back with an unknown object,” a police spokesman told the Post.

The victim was taken to NYC Health + Hospitals/Bellevue in stable condition while the suspect, who's in her 20s, fled the scene.
